TMS5402有源滤波器设计及程序实现
版权申诉
187 浏览量
更新于2024-10-13
1
收藏 3KB RAR 举报
资源摘要信息:"有源滤波器与基于TMS5402的滤波器设计"
知识点:
1. 有源滤波器概念
有源滤波器是有源元件(例如晶体管、运算放大器等)参与的滤波电路,它可以提供增益,而无源滤波器只能提供衰减。有源滤波器在电路中常用于信号处理,可以实现低通、高通、带通、带阻等滤波功能。相较于无源滤波器,有源滤波器具有更好的性能和更宽的频率调节范围,因此在许多电子设备中得到广泛应用。
2. TMS5402处理器概述
TMS5402是德州仪器(Texas Instruments)生产的一款数字信号处理器(DSP),它具备高速数字信号处理能力,适用于各种需要复杂算法处理的场景,如音频处理、图像处理、通信系统等。TMS5402拥有强大的计算能力和优化的指令集,能够执行快速傅里叶变换(FFT)、滤波算法等数字信号处理任务。
3. 基于TMS5402的滤波器设计
设计基于TMS5402的滤波器通常涉及到以下几个关键步骤:
- 确定滤波器性能指标:包括通带截止频率、阻带截止频率、通带波纹、阻带衰减等参数。
- 滤波器类型选择:根据应用场景选择合适的滤波器类型(低通、高通、带通或带阻)。
- 滤波器系数计算:利用窗函数法、最优化方法等数学工具计算滤波器系数。
- 编写滤波器程序:在TMS5402处理器上编写程序,将计算出的滤波器系数转换为程序代码,利用DSP的运算能力实现滤波算法。
- 程序调试和优化:在实际硬件上运行程序,观察滤波器的响应,对程序进行调试和优化以满足性能指标。
4. 滤波器设计要点
在基于TMS5402的滤波器设计中,需要特别注意以下几点:
- 精确的算法实现:确保实现的算法能准确反映设计的滤波器参数,需要有深厚的数学基础和编程技巧。
- 系统稳定性和实时性:设计过程中需要考虑到整个系统的稳定性和实时处理能力,确保信号处理的准确性和速度。
- 代码优化:对于DSP而言,代码的执行效率至关重要,因此需要对代码进行优化以减少运算时间和提高资源利用率。
- 硬件兼容性:设计的程序需要和TMS5402的硬件特性相匹配,包括处理器的时钟频率、内存大小等。
5. 应用场景
有源滤波器在众多电子领域都有着广泛的应用,例如在音频设备中用于去除噪声、在数据采集系统中用于信号预处理、在通信设备中用于信号选择等。设计基于TMS5402的滤波器可以针对特定的应用场景提供定制化的信号处理解决方案,有效提升系统的性能和效率。
6. 技术挑战与发展
设计基于TMS5402的有源滤波器面临的技术挑战包括实现复杂算法的效率问题、实时处理需求、以及在有限资源下的性能优化等。随着数字信号处理技术的不断进步,未来的滤波器设计将更加注重智能化、小型化和低功耗化。同时,为了适应各种应用场景,滤波器设计也需要更加灵活和开放。
综上所述,本次提供的信息是关于有源滤波器的设计,特别是基于TMS5402数字信号处理器的设计方法。详细的文件内容可能包含了滤波器设计的理论知识、TMS5402处理器的特性说明、滤波器程序的编写指南以及调试优化技巧等。针对给定的压缩文件名称“lb.rar”,很可能包含了滤波器设计的具体程序代码和相关设计文件,这些资源对于深入研究和实现基于TMS5402的有源滤波器设计具有很高的参考价值。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-09-23 上传
2022-09-14 上传
2022-09-21 上传
2022-09-22 上传
2022-09-19 上传
weixin_42653672
- 粉丝: 109
- 资源: 1万+
最新资源
- Microsoft 编写优质无错C 程序秘诀 pdf
- WAP开发教程.pdf
- RFC2544网络设备评测协议实现技术
- ORACLE傻瓜手册.doc
- 售前过程中ERP软件演示技巧分析研究
- DOS批处理高级教程精选合编
- Spring开发指南 0.8预览版
- L293管脚说明,以及英文资料
- 高质量C++-C编程指南
- Spring Framework 开发参考手册 pdf版
- J2EE乱码问题解决方法
- LINUX 内核 源代码 情景分析
- DES密码设计:实现DES加密解密的算法
- DataGridView+编程36计.pdf
- 原著 :<<PHP实战:对象,设计,敏捷 >>
- USB摄像头嵌入式应用的软硬件设计